☐ Step 7 — Crumbline order-cutoff verification. Before sealing the signing key, confirm the Crumbline bakery platform's order-cutoff rule (no new orders after 14:00 local) is enforced in the ceremony environment, since the cutoff job shares the same HSM partition. Check that the cutoff scheduler at Tovie Bakeworks shows status GREEN and that no pending orders remain queued. If any order is mid-flight, pause and page the ceremony lead. Once verified, record the recovery passphrase below exactly as read aloud by the custodian.

vault phrase of tagag-fawef = lammir-ulaiel-oliax-belox-eliox-ulaok-gilael-norys-holox-fenir

14:22 — Maplecourt Payments retry storm begins. Idempotency keys were scoped per-session instead of per-charge, so retried requests created duplicate captures. Mitigation: hotfix to key on charge intent, drained the retry queue, reconciled 312 duplicates. New contractors: read the retry runbook before touching this path. The hotfixed build is identified by the token below.

session token of kagup-hahaf = htk3_2b8

Subject: Patch for currency rounding drift — Ledgerleaf 4.2.1. Support team: customers converting between minor-unit currencies saw totals off by one cent due to premature rounding in the FX step. The fix defers rounding to final settlement. Please direct affected tickets to the reconciliation tool. The build token to confirm the fix is below.

session token of kahog-bahif = htk9_f63daec35